As a hemoprotein, Hb can, in the presence of oxidizing equivalents such as H2O2, act as a peroxidase with very high oxidizing potential. In red blood cells, this dangerous activity is strictly regulated by reducing environment and lack of oxidizing equivalents. The ferric form of Hb is short-lived and the hemoprotein is effectively converted into ferro-Hb by metHb reductase. For stroma-free Hb this regulation is lost and a potential for Hb to become a peroxidase is very high. This potential may be markedly increased by inflammatory cells generating oxygen radicals, superoxide. It has been proposed that extra-cellular Hb is controlled by its binding with haptoglobins (Hpt) (types 1-1 or 2-2) resulting in apparent weakening of the peroxidase activity. We demonstrate that: 1) Hb peroxidase activity is not significantly decreased by binding with Hpt; 2) Hb/Hpt peroxidase complexes undergo self-inflicted cross-linking provided H2O2 is available; 3) inflammatory cells generate superoxide->H2O2 at levels sufficient to maintain the peroxidase activity of Hb/Hpt complexes; 4) Hb/Hpt aggregates are taken-up by macrophages at rates comparable or exceeding those for non-covalently-cross linked complexes; 5) the engulfed Hb/Hpt aggregates stimulate oxidative stress and injury to macrophages; 6) plasma of patients with severe sepsis contains Hb/Hpt aggregates. We speculate that there is a real possibility that severe pro-inflammatory conditions (eg, sepsis) with relatively high concentrations of circulating H2O2 may be associated with peroxidase-mediated covalent cross-linking of Hb/Hpt complexes, their up-take by professional phagocytes and impairments of immune functions of macrophages. However, for the most part, the laboratory and outdoor projects were not integrated into a strongly unified program. Unfortunately, the laboratory-level screening protocols had, in hindsight, relatively little predictive power for the ability of the strains to dominate and perform in outdoor ponds. Similarly, the laboratory work on the biochemistry, genetics and physiology of lipid biosynthesis, was difficult to apply to the goal of increasing lipid productivities in outdoor systems. Greater integration of laboratory and outdoor R&D is a challenge for any future microalgae R&D program. These raceways were used in a multifactorial experimental design testing eight variables at two levels each: 1. Sixteen runs (of 256 possible) in four sequential blocks were carried out, with the assumption apparently being that these variables are non-interacting and additive (probably a poor assumption for biological processes). No block-to-block controls were provided, which could have been affected by light intensity and other variables. The ponds had been equipped with six sets of mixing foils, but rather suprisingly the presence or absence of the foils was not a variable tested. A complex data evaluation, in terms of "factor effects", was presented, but no actual productivity data for any of the experiments are available.
